H.R. 2749 Food Safety Enhancement Act of 2009 - Amends the Federal Food, Drug, and Cosmetic Act to set forth provisions governing food safety.
7/30/2009 | Passed/agreed to in House: On passage Passed by recorded vote: 283 - 142 |
8/3/2009 | Referred to Senate committee: Received in the Senate and Read twice and referred to the Committee on Health, Education, Labor, and Pensions.
|
H.R. 2749 contains language that will make Food Defense Plans mandatory for FDA inspected facilities.
The term `facility' means any factory, warehouse, or establishment (including a factory, warehouse, or establishment of an importer) that manufactures, processes, packs, or holds food.
FSIS
Directive 5420.1, Rev. 6: Homeland Security Threat Condition Response, Food Defense Verification Procedures
Issued August 6, 2009
This directive continues to provide IPP with new frequencies for verifying a risk-based approach to Food Defense Verification Procedures.
In the Constituent Update from FSIS dated May 23, 2008, the following is an excerpt from that information:
“The Agency is expecting to see a goal of a 50% adoption rate since the prior two surveys in which the adoption rate was less than 50%. Ultimately, FSIS is expecting industry to reach a goal of at least 90% of plants adopting functional food defense plans in order to stave off the agency’s move forward with rulemaking that will mandate functional food defense plans.”
FSIS conducted a survey of plants having functional Food Defense Plans in August 2008. The results of that survey are:
Large Plants are at 89% (310/348)
Small Plants are at 58% (1199/2085)
Very Small Plants are at 21% (545/2630)
Resulting in an overall total of 41% which is +14% change, but not the 98% goal set by FSIS.
